They will be fine for a 1sq ft space for up to around 2-3 weeks, at which point there will not be enough light penetration and the plants will stretch. So as long as your seedlings can fit in that well lit sq foot they will be fine, though obviously not as vigorous as a plant under more intense light.

Have a peek at the indoor subsection, cfl lighting. The 100w comparative value is not relevant to the situation as this is representative of how bright the light is perceived, not in fact being comparable to the wattage of HPS, MH or other HID lighting.
